- Role: Occupational Therapist (OT) - Schedule: Part-time flexibility (pick up visits based on your availability; weekdays and/or weekends as needed) - Location: Field Based - Compensation (Productivity Points): $75.00 / point WE'RE FIXING HOME HEALTHCARE, AND WE'RE BUILDING OUR PRESENCE IN DETROIT Adaptive is building an AI-native home healthcare platform that enables clinicians to focus on delivering best-in-class care for their patients by leveraging software and innovative support solutions. We’re building our team in Detroit with plans to quickly develop an exceptional reputation of delivering excellent patient care. THE MISSION OF THIS ROLE Deliver excellent home health care to our patients in Detroit, and set the clinical bar, the documentation standard, and the referral-source trust that our market will be built on. OBJECTIVES 1. Carry a high-quality caseload 2. Own your patients' outcomes: drive low avoidable-hospitalization rates and strong patient-experience scores; participate in case conferences/team huddles to improve our quality. 3. Be a referral-source ambassador: every discharge planner, ALF, and physician you touch should want to send the next patient to us because you were responsive and excellent. 4. Set the standard others copy: your charting, cadence, and judgment become the template we onboard the next cohort against as the pod grows. WHAT YOU'LL OWN - Complete in-home OT evaluations and deliver skilled OT visits. - Build and execute a clear plan of care focused on ADLs/IADLs, safety/fall prevention, and functional independence. - Recommend and train on adaptive equipment and home modifications as needed. - Coordinate with nursing and the broader care team when condition or needs change. - Document promptly and thoroughly in Homecare Homebase (HCHB) — defensible, efficient, and consistent. WHO YOU ARE / HOW YOU OPERATE - Dedicated clinician: home health experience strongly preferred - High ownership: you treat your caseload like your own panel
